
The recent dispute involving the Dancers’ Association has been amicably resolved following a detailed meeting held today with key representatives from the Telugu film industry. The discussions were attended by Johnny Master, Dancers’ Association President Sumalatha, Federation President Anil Vallabhaneni, Directors’ Association representative Sai Rajesh, Producers Council representatives Chadalavada Srinivasa Rao and Tummala Prasanna Kumar.
Addressing the media after the meeting, Federation President Anil Vallabhaneni said that the Federation had taken the initiative to bring an end to the recent issues surrounding the Dancers’ Association. He stated that Johnny Master appeared before the Federation and provided a detailed explanation regarding the matter. After reviewing his clarification, the Federation decided to revoke the permanent suspension imposed on him.
He further announced that all members who had earlier submitted their resignations would participate in the Dancers’ Association General Body meeting on the 26th and move forward together. Necessary action against the Association Secretary will also be taken in the presence of the General Body members. Anil Vallabhaneni expressed his sincere gratitude to Nandamuri Balakrishna and Megastar Chiranjeevi, acknowledging that their timely intervention and guidance played a significant role in resolving the issue.
